How Might Higher Inflation Affect Your Portfolio? Strategies to Prepare for the Rise

Inflation is a sustained increase in the general price level of goods and services in an economy over a period of time. It can occur for a variety of reasons, such as an increase in demand or a decrease in supply, and it is typically measured using the consumer price index (CPI) or the producer price index (PPI). Inflation can have significant impacts on an economy, including decreasing purchasing power, reducing the value of savings, and distorting resource allocation. Central banks typically try to maintain low and stable inflation through various monetary policies, such as adjusting interest rates or engaging in open market operations.

Why this Economic Cycle Presents Unprecedented Challenges

The current economic cycle is proving to be particularly challenging to categorise, with unique circumstances creating a two-speed economy. Depending on which economic indicators are examined, the US economy could be categorised as being in any one of the business cycle’s four phases. The unemployment rate is at a multi-decade low, suggesting an economy in its expansion phase, but other indicators such as business surveys and the rate of change in inflation suggest an economy already experiencing stagflation.
